Output 6040098868bc964740cf31e6800eecdf27a052555f452234f07073d45df6c4b5:23

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8575c775fbe9f285651a85840da1bf6a79938a3d9359f6d6dc8f42453f03795
address
bc1pept4ca6lh60js4j34pvypksm76nejw9rmy6e7mtder6zg5lsx72say7vkc
transaction
6040098868bc964740cf31e6800eecdf27a052555f452234f07073d45df6c4b5
spent
true